For a show like this, it’s so important to get the look and feel of it just right. The city of Gotham is very much a character in this story and has its own color unique palette. At the Gotham roundtable at NYCC last month EP/Director Danny Cannon told us about the process of getting to that moody, gritty place. Although we don’t really know the time period — only that it’s 20 years before the Batman movies — he wanted it to feel like New York in the late 1970s. There was a lot going on culturally and musically and it could be a very dangerous place. So even though we haven’t necessarily seen this version of Gotham before, it feels familiar, it feels like it’s in the Batman universe.

Danny talks about how important it is to get the city’s sense of danger across, how Dickensian London comes into play and how a fairytale element is prevalent throughout.
